        !            22: #include "gmp.h"
        !            23: #include "gmp-impl.h"
        !            24:
        !            25: void
        !            26: #if __STDC__
        !            27: mpq_mul (mpq_ptr prod, mpq_srcptr op1, mpq_srcptr op2)
        !            28: #else
        !            29: mpq_mul (prod, op1, op2)
        !            30:      mpq_ptr prod;
        !            31:      mpq_srcptr op1;
        !            32:      mpq_srcptr op2;
        !            33: #endif
        !            34: {
        !            35:   mpz_t gcd1, gcd2;
        !            36:   mpz_t tmp1, tmp2;
        !            37:
        !            38:   mpz_init (gcd1);
        !            39:   mpz_init (gcd2);
        !            40:   mpz_init (tmp1);
        !            41:   mpz_init (tmp2);
        !            42:
        !            43:   /* PROD might be identical to either operand, so don't store the
        !            44:      result there until we are finished with the input operands.  We
        !            45:      dare to overwrite the numerator of PROD when we are finished
        !            46:      with the numerators of OP1 and OP2.  */
        !            47:
        !            48:   mpz_gcd (gcd1, &(op1->_mp_num), &(op2->_mp_den));
        !            49:   mpz_gcd (gcd2, &(op2->_mp_num), &(op1->_mp_den));
        !            50:
        !            51:   if (gcd1->_mp_size > 1 || gcd1->_mp_d[0] != 1)
        !            52:     mpz_divexact (tmp1, &(op1->_mp_num), gcd1);
        !            53:   else
        !            54:     mpz_set (tmp1, &(op1->_mp_num));
        !            55:
        !            56:   if (gcd2->_mp_size > 1 || gcd2->_mp_d[0] != 1)
        !            57:     mpz_divexact (tmp2, &(op2->_mp_num), gcd2);
        !            58:   else
        !            59:     mpz_set (tmp2, &(op2->_mp_num));
        !            60:
        !            61:   mpz_mul (&(prod->_mp_num), tmp1, tmp2);
        !            62:
        !            63:   if (gcd1->_mp_size > 1 || gcd1->_mp_d[0] != 1)
        !            64:     mpz_divexact (tmp1, &(op2->_mp_den), gcd1);
        !            65:   else
        !            66:     mpz_set (tmp1, &(op2->_mp_den));
        !            67:
        !            68:   if (gcd2->_mp_size > 1 || gcd2->_mp_d[0] != 1)
        !            69:     mpz_divexact (tmp2, &(op1->_mp_den), gcd2);
        !            70:   else
        !            71:     mpz_set (tmp2, &(op1->_mp_den));
        !            72:
        !            73:   mpz_mul (&(prod->_mp_den), tmp1, tmp2);
        !            74:
        !            75:   mpz_clear (tmp2);
        !            76:   mpz_clear (tmp1);
        !            77:   mpz_clear (gcd2);
        !            78:   mpz_clear (gcd1);
        !            79: }
